Emigration Charity Worker Jailed for Pedophilia
The emigrant worked as a member of the Farringdon-based charity, whose main goal is to stop child abuse. Police later found out that the man had come to the UK on a two year visa after molesting a 14 year old boy and taking photos of him. The man, who is 35 years old, is also wanted in Italy for involvement in a child sex ring containing at least 15 Romanian children, both male and female.
After gaining information from the Italian police about Sohail Ayaz, the British police arrested the man at the charity's St John's Land headquarters. The police later searched Ayaz's home and found hundreds of child porn pictures and videos.
Some of the pictures and videos that were found at Ayaz's home featured some very serious level five category material. This included, but was not limited to, children involved with bestiality and torture. Other reports also came in that the man had abused a young boy in another country, but his identification cannot be given out for legal reasons.
While in court, Ayaz admitted to one count of penetrative sexual activity with a child, two counts of sexual activity with the child, and two counts of taking indecent photographs of the child and distributing them out. He went on to admit to two counts of possession. One involving 397 pictures of children and another of having 112 video clips.
